Rep. Rich Collins Constituent Coffee Canceled

Because the July 4th holiday is so near, 41st District Representative Rich Collins has canceled his July Wednesday constituent coffee this week at the Indian River Senior Center at 8am. The next event will be Wednesday, August 7th at 8am.

Early Morning 2 Alarm Fire in Frederica

Frederica firefighters were called for a fire on Thomas Street in Frederica just after 3 this morning. A second alarm was called and crews from multiple neighboring stations responded to assist or provide back up. Firefighters were on the scene for nearly 3 hours and the State Fire Marshal is investigating.
